Market Snapshot: Water Recycle & Reuse Market
The Water Recycle & Reuse Market grew from USD 21.36 billion in 2024 to USD 23.93 billion in 2025. It is expected to continue expanding at a CAGR of 11.98%, reaching USD 52.85 billion by 2032. This surge is driven by increasing pressures on water resources, greater regulatory expectations, and a broadening need for resilient water management across industrial, commercial, municipal, and residential sectors.
Scope & Segmentation of the Water Recycle & Reuse Market
This report analyzes the market's segmentation by technology, system type, end-use industry, and regional presence.
- Technologies: Biological treatment (aerobic, anaerobic), chemical treatment (chlorination, coagulation, precipitation), ion exchange (anion and cation exchange), and membrane filtration (microfiltration, nanofiltration, reverse osmosis, ultrafiltration).
- System Types: Centralized (large scale, regional) and decentralized (onsite, point of use) systems supporting diverse deployment needs.
- End-Use Industries: Commercial (educational institutions, hospitals, hotels), industrial (food & beverage, oil & gas, pharmaceuticals, power generation, pulp & paper), municipal (drinking water, sewage treatment, wastewater collection), and residential (multi-family, single family).

Tariff Impact: Market Adaptation and Supply Chain Shifts
Recent United States tariffs on imported water treatment equipment and membrane materials have prompted organizations to reassess supply chains. Market participants are diversifying sourcing, strengthening domestic manufacturing relationships, and investing in alternative technologies to reduce exposure to tariff-driven volatility. These changes foster supply chain resilience and encourage new regional production hubs while accelerating research into cost-efficient, next-generation solutions.
